Understanding the Characteristics of a Buttery Chardonnay

A buttery Chardonnay is known for its full body, mellow acidity, and notes of vanilla, butterscotch, and toasted oak. These characteristics make it versatile enough to pair with rich, creamy dishes, as the wine’s smooth texture balances the heaviness of the sauce and meat.

Matching Tips for Creamy Goose Dishes

  • Consider the sauce: Cream-based sauces like mushroom, cognac, or herb-infused creams work beautifully with buttery Chardonnay.
  • Balance the richness: The wine’s acidity helps cut through the richness of the goose and sauce, providing a refreshing contrast.
  • Pay attention to seasoning: Herbs such as thyme, sage, and rosemary enhance both the dish and the wine pairing.

Serving Suggestions

Serve the buttery Chardonnay slightly chilled, around 50-55°F (10-13°C). Decanting the wine for 15-20 minutes before serving can help open up its flavors. For the dish, ensure the goose is cooked to tender perfection with a creamy sauce that complements the wine’s profile.
